K-OS To Tour U.S. With Drake

Last week, K-OS started hyping an upcoming U.S. tour with an unnamed rapper on his Twitter. He invited his fans to try and guess who he was touring with, and names as disparate as Tegan And Sara and The Roots were thrown out.
K-OS finally announced on Saturday (Jan. 16) that he would tour with Drake.
"the answer is DRAKE," he tweeted. "So excited to tour with this guy!"
No dates have been announced for the trek yet, but they should be revealed soon.
K-OS recently collaborated with Drake on "Faith," a song rumoured to be included on the former Degrassi: The Next Generation actor's forthcoming Thank Me Later debut full-length, due out later this year.
In the meantime, you can see K-OS at these shows:
Feb. 16 Waterloo, ON @ Starlight Room
March 2 New York, NY @ Le Poisson Rouge
March 4 Los Angeles, CA @ The Roxy Theatre
March 11 Toronto, ON @ The Opera House (CMW)
